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i OnMouse-Events bei gedrückter Maustaste (https://www.delphipraxis.net/29705-onmouse-events-bei-gedrueckter-maustaste.html)

Stepko 13. Sep 2004 14:56


OnMouse-Events bei gedrückter Maustaste
 
Moin,

ich habe unter D7 mit den OnMouseevents der Komponenten (speziell von Labels) ein kleines Problem. Weder OnMouseEnter noch -Leave oder -Move wird ausgelöst, wenn die Maus bei gedrückter Maustaste über das Label geführt wird.
Wie bekomme ich es hin, dass auch bei gedrückter Taste OnMouseEnter ausgelöst wird?

Danke im Voraus
Stepko

himitsu 13. Sep 2004 15:42

Re: OnMouse-Events bei gedrückter Maustaste
 
Liste der Anhänge anzeigen (Anzahl: 1)
Also wenn ich das richtig entdeckt hab, dann bleiben bei gedrückter Maustaste die Mausereignisprozeduren des Objekts aktiv, wo die Maustaste gedrückt wird, also kannst du wohl nur dort in den Routienen die Mausposition abfragen und nachschauen, ob die Maus über einem der Labels ist.

Also es liegt nicht an den Labels und ist überall so.

Stepko 15. Sep 2004 13:07

Re: OnMouse-Events bei gedrückter Maustaste
 
Danke für die Antwort.
Gibt es denn vielleicht ein Event, das global für das Programm aufgerufen wird, wenn die Maus bewegt wird. Dann könnte man dort die Position der Maus abfragen. Gibt es überhaupt eine Möglichkeit die Positon der Maus im Fenster zu bestimmen? (Hab noch nicht danach gesucht, werde ich aber gleich mal machen :lol:)

Gruß
Stepko


Alle Zeitangaben in WEZ +1. Es ist jetzt 14:20 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z